**Job Summary**:The Warehouse Superintendent is responsible for overseeing all warehouse operations at the manufacturing site, ensuring efficient inventory management, timely material handling, and adherence to safety and quality standards. This role plays a critical part in supporting production by maintaining optimal inventory levels and ensuring the smooth flow of materials and finished goods.**Key Responsibilities**:- Lead and manage daily warehouse operations including receiving, storage, inventory control, and shipping.- Supervise and develop warehouse staff, including assigning tasks, monitoring performance, and providing training.- Ensure accurate inventory records through regular cycle counts and audits.- Collaborate with production, procurement, and logistics teams to ensure timely delivery of materials and products.- Implement and maintain warehouse safety protocols and ensure comp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ements.- Optimize warehouse layout and material flow to improve efficiency and reduce waste.- Monitor KPIs such as inventory accuracy, order fulfillment rate, and on-time shipments.- Manage warehouse budget and control costs related to labor, equipment, and supplies.- Support continuous improvement initiatives and lean manufacturing practices.**Qualifications**:- Bachelor’s deg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, Industrial Engineering, or related field (preferred).- 5+ years of experience in warehouse or logistics management, preferably in a manufacturing environment.- Strong leadership and team management skills.- Proficient in warehouse management systems (WMS) and ERP software.- Knowledge of inventory control, material handling equipment, and safety regulations.- Excellent problem-solving, organizational, and communication skills.- Ability to work in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
